Unsigned 'nr_pages' > compare with zero. And __gup_longterm_locked pass an long local variant > 'rc' to check_and_migrate_cma_pages. Hence it is nicer to change the > parameter to long to fix the issue. I think this patch is right, but I have concerns about this cocci grep. The code says: if ((nr_pages > 0) && migrate_allow) { There's nothing wrong with this (... other than the fact that nr_pages might happen to be a negative errno). nr_pages might be 0, and this would be exactly the right test for that situation. I suppose some might argue that this should be != 0 instead of > 0, but it depends on the situation which one would read better. So please don't blindly make these changes; you're right this time.
